Drover’s wagon
| |
Description: A medium-sized van 2.9 m long with tyres measuring 50 mm. The van has a high driver’s seat, a tool compartment under the footrest and a hinged tail-gate. The body is mounted on a thoroughbrace undercarriage and has the usual two foot brakes. Colour: Brown body with a thicker black line and fine yellow lines; undercarriage is yellow with black lining. History: A useful wagon that was popular with drovers and for cartage of a good quantity of fodder or supplies. Although a similar style van was advertised in the Cobb & Co. factory catalogue in 1915, the thoroughbrace wagon was not exclusive to the Charleville factory. This vehicle was restored by Ferguson’s Coachworks of Toowoomba. (Bolton Collection) Registration: H14817
